ASME B107.4M-2005, Driving and Spindle

Ends for Portable Hand, Air, and Electric

Tools

Applies to portable power tools for drilling,

grinding, polishing, sawing, and driving

threaded fasteners and hand tools for driving

threaded fasteners. Other tools not classified

as percussion tools belong in this category and

may be added by revision or addition through

the usual procedure. This Standard includes

dimensions and tolerances for both driving and

driven elements where such coordination is

important and not established by reference to

the pertinent American National Standards. All

dimensions are in inches and millimeters.



ASME B107.51-2001, Star Drills - Safety

Requirements

Provides safety requirements for the design,

construction, testing and use of hand-held star

drills. These hand-held star drills are intended

for use in drilling holes in brick, tile, concrete, or

stone.

ANSI B11.10-2003, Metal Sawing

Machines, Safety Requirements for

Construction, Care, and Use of

Covers the safety requirements as they relate

to the design, installation, safeguarding,

operation and maintenance of powered

machines used to saw metals.

ASME B94.51M-1999 (R2005),

Specifications for Band Saw Blades

(Metal Cutting)

This Standard provides a useful criterion of

practice in production, distribution, and use of

metal cutting band saw blades. It was

developed to provide blades that will meet all

normal requirements of consumers. Section 3,

definitions, indicates the specific types in

common usage and also defines the various

elements. This Standard covers tooth shape,

sizes, and tolerances for regular, skip tooth,

and hook tooth band saw blades; and it also

sets out the determination of: (a) band saw

blade dimensions; (b) tooth form and set; (c)

blade flatness and minimum hardness

characteristics.



ASME B94.52M-1999 (R2005),

Specifications for Hacksaw Blades

This Standard provides a useful criterion of

practice in production, distribution and use of

hacksaw products. It was developed to provide

blades that will meet all normal requirements of

consumers. Section 3 definitions indicates the

specific types in common usage and also

defines the various elements. This Standard

covers tooth shape, sizes, and tolerances for

hand and power hacksaw blades in all types of

materials; and it also sets out the determination

of: (A) Hacksaw blade dimensions in all types

of steel (B) Tooth form and set and, (C) Blade

straightness and minimum hardness

characteristics.



ASME B94.54-1999 (R2005), Specifications

for Hole Saws, Hole Saw Arbors, and

Hole Saw Accessories

This Standard provides a useful criterion of

practice in the production, distribution, and of

high-speed steel, grit edge, and carbide-tipped

nonadjustable hole saws and their accessories.

This Standard covers definitions, standard

sizes, dimensions, tolerances, tooth

configuration, and quality requirements for the

hole saws and their accessories covered by

this Standard.



ANSI B212.9-1994 (R2005), Cutting Tools -

Carbide Blanks for Tipping Circular Saws

Covers dimensional specifications and

designation for carbide blanks for tipping

circular saws. The values stated in US

customary units are to be regarded as the

standard.



ANSI B175.1-2000, Gasoline Powered

Chain Saws, Safety Requirements for

Establishes safety requirements for the

manufacture and use of portable, hand-held,

gasoline-powered chain saws. It contains

definitions of terms relevant to chain saws and

their use, and guidelines for certain chain saw

features. The standard also contains test

procedures and specific performance

requirements concerning vibration, sound

levels and bar nose kickback.

UL 60745-2-11-2004, Standard for Safety

for Hand-Held Motor-Operated Electric

Tools - Safety - Part 2-11: Particular

Requirements for Reciprocating Saws

This International Standard deals with the

safety of hand-held motor-operated or

magnetically driven electric tools, the rated

voltage of the tools being not more than 250 V

for single-phase a.c. or d.c. tools, and 440 V for

three-phase a.c. tools. This standard applies to

reciprocating saws (jig and sabre saws).

IEC 60745-2-1 Ed. 2.0 b:2006 Hand-held motor-operated electric tools - Safety -

Part 2-1: Particular requirements for drills and

impact drills

"Deals with the safety of hand-held motor-operated or

magnetically driven electric tools, specific requirements for

drills and impact drills. The rated voltage being not more than

250 V for single-phase a.c. or d.c., and 440 V for three-phase

a.c. tools "





IEC 61029-2-6 Ed. 1.0 b:1993 Safety of transportable motor-operated electric

tools - Part 2: Particular requirements for diamond

drills with water supply

Applies to transportable diamond drills with water supply

having a drill bit diameter of not more than 250 mm.







IEC 60745-2-11 Ed. 2.0 b:2006 Hand-held motor-operated electric tools - Safety -

Part 2-11: Particular requirements for reciprocating

saws (jig and sabre saws)

"Deals with the safety of hand-held motor-operated or

magnetically driven tools, specific requirements for

reciprocating saws. The rated voltage being not more than 250

V for single-phase a.c. or d.c. and 440 V for three-phase a.c.

tools. Tools covered by his standard include but are not limited

to jigsaws and reciprocating (sabre) saws."

IEC 60745-2-13 Ed. 2.0 b:2006 Hand-held motor-operated electric tools - Safety -

Part 2-13: Particular requirements for chain saws

"Applies to chain saws for cutting wood and designed for use

by one person. This standard does not cover chain saws

designed for use in conjunction with a guide-plate and riving

knife or in any other way such as with a support or as a

stationary or transportable machine. Does not apply to chain

saws for tree service as defined in ISO 11681-2, pole cutters

and pruners."

IEC 60745-2-20 Ed. 1.0 b:2003 Hand-held motor-operated electric tools - Safety -

Part 2-20: Particular requirements for band saws

Deals with the safety of tools which the rated voltage is not

more than 250 V for single-phase a.c. or d.c. tools and 440 V

for three-phase a.c. tools. Supplements or modifies the

corresponding clauses of IEC 60745-1



IEC 60745-2-5 Ed. 4.0 b:2006 Hand-held motor-operated electric tools - Safety -

Part 2-5: Particular requirements for circular saws

"Deals with the safety of hand-held motor-operated or

magnetically driven electric tools, specific requirements for all

types of circular saws. The rated voltage being not more than

250 V for single-phase a.c. or d.c., and 440 V for three-phase

a.c.tools. This standard does not apply to saws used with

abrasive wheels."



IEC 61029-1 Ed. 1.0 b:1990 Safety of transportable motor-operated electric

tools - Part 1: General requirements

"Deals with general safety requirements of transportable

motor-operated electric tools. It applies in conjunction with a

part 2 for a particular type of tool. Examples of these tools are

circular saws, band saws, planers, thicknessers, radial arm

saws, spindle moulders, thicknessers-planers, etc. "



IEC 61029-2-1 Amd.2 Ed. 1.0 b:2001 Amendment 2 - Safety of transportable

motor-operated electric tools - Part 2: Particular

requirements for circular saws



IEC 61029-2-1 Ed. 1.0 b:1993 Safety of transportable motor-operated electric

tools - Part 2: Particular requirements for circular

saws

Applies to transportable circular saws intended for cutting

wood and similar materials with a blade diameter not

exceeding 260 mm.



IEC 61029-2-11 Ed. 1.0 en:2001 Safety of transportable motor-operated electric

tools - Part 2-11: Particular requirements for

mitre-bench saws

"Applies to combined mitre-bench saws intended for cutting

non-ferrous metals such as aluminium, wood or similar

materials. The blade diameter does not exceed 350 mm."



IEC 61029-2-2 Ed. 1.0 b:1993 Safety of transportable motor-operated electric

tools - Part 2: Particular requirements for radial

arm saws

Applies to radial arm saws intended for cutting wood or similar

materials with a blade diameter not exceeding 260 mm.



IEC 61029-2-5 Amd.1 Ed. 1.0 b:2001 Amendment 1 - Safety of transportable

motor-operated electric tools - Part 2: Particular

requirements for band saws



IEC 61029-2-5 Ed. 1.0 b:1993 Safety of transportable motor-operated electric

tools - Part 2: Particular requirements for band

saws

Applies to transportable band saws having a length of saw

band not more than 2 500 mm and band wheels having a

diameter of not more than 315 mm.



IEC 61029-2-7 Ed. 1.0 b:1993 Safety of transportable motor-operated electric

tools - Part 2: Particular requirements for diamond

saws with water supply

Applies to transportable diamond saws with water supply and

with a saw blade diameter of not more than 250 mm.



IEC 61029-2-9 Ed. 1.0 b:1995 Safety of transportable motor-operated electric

tools - Part 2: Particular requirements for mitre

saws

"Applies to transportable mitre saws intended for cutting non

ferrous metals such as aluminium, wood and similar materials

with a blade diameter not exceeding 400 mm. Tools

comibining the function of mitre saw with the function of

circular saw are not covered by this standard. "



IEC 61176 Ed. 1.0 b:1993 Hand-held electric mains voltage operated circular

saws - Methods for measuring the performance

"Applies to hand-held electrically operated circular saws,

intended for household and similar use both indoors and

outdoors. Defines the principal performance characteristics of

circular saws that are of interest to the user and describes the

standardized methods for measuring these characteristics. "



IEC 60745-2-3 Ed. 2.0 b:2006 "Hand-held motor-operated electric tools - Safety -

Part 2-3: Particular requirements for grinders,

polishers and disk-type sanders"

"Applies to grinders, with a rated speed not exceeding a

peripheral speed of the accessory of 80 m/s at rated capacity,

polishers and disk-type sanders, including angle, straight and

vertical with a rated capacity not exceeding 230 mm. Does not

apply to random-orbit polishers and random-orbit sanders.

These are covered by IEC 60745-2-4. "



IEC 61029-2-10 Ed. 1.0 en:1998 Safety of transportable motor-operated electric

tools - Part 2-10: Particular requirements for

cutting-off grinders

This standard applies to cutting-off grinders for cutting metal.

The diameter of the plain abrasive cutting-off wheel is less

than 406 mm.



IEC 61029-2-4 Ed. 1.0 b:1993 Safety of transportable motor-operated electric

tools - Part 2: Particular requirements for bench

grinders

Applies to bench grinders with a wheel diameter not exceeding

200 mm and a peripheral speed not exceeding 50 m/s.
